Popular Shopping Streets in Westminster

 
  • Oxford Street

    Major shopping street featuring numerous retail stores, department stores, festive lights, and family-friendly activities. Known for vibrant commercial activity and a mix of shopping, dining, and entertainment options.

  • Regent Street

    Historic shopping avenue known for its Edwardian architecture and flagship stores, featuring vibrant seasonal events and 360° content.

  • Carnaby Street

    Pedestrianized shopping and dining street known for its fashion boutiques, cultural scene, and lively atmosphere. Features a mix of British and international brands alongside trendy cafes and special events.

  • Neal's Yard

    Small, colorful alley known for its independent shops, cafes, and wellbeing brands, featuring a vibrant and eco-friendly atmosphere.

  • Baker Street

    Historic street featuring a famous underground station and a museum dedicated to the fictional detective Sherlock Holmes. Known for its Victorian architecture and cultural significance in literature and film.

  • Bond Street

    Luxury shopping street known for designer fashion, fine jewellery, art, and antiques.

  • Cecil Court

    Cecil Court is a pedestrian street with Victorian shop-frontages in Westminster, England, linking Charing Cross Road and St Martin's Lane.

  • St. Christopher's Place

    St Christopher's Place is a short pedestrianised shopping street in Marylebone, central London between Oxford Street and Wigmore Street.
